Tesla Headquarters — Main Corporate Location

Where Is Tesla Headquarters Located?

Tesla's headquarters is situated in Austin, Texas, United States. The official campus is the Tesla Gigafactory Texas. The primary functions of this headquarters are multi - faceted. It serves as the executive hub where top - level decision - making occurs. Key executives, including Elon Musk, often base their operations here, overseeing the overall direction of the company. R & D is also a crucial function. Scientists and engineers at the headquarters work on developing new technologies for Tesla's vehicles, such as battery technology and autonomous driving systems. Additionally, it manages the company's global operations, coordinating with various offices and factories around the world.

Headquarters Background and Strategic Importance

The history of Tesla's headquarters in Austin dates back to the company's expansion plans. Previously, Tesla had its headquarters in Palo Alto, California. However, in 2021, Tesla announced the move to Austin. There were several strategic reasons for this relocation. Texas offers a more business - friendly environment with lower taxes and fewer regulatory burdens compared to California. The state also has a large and growing talent pool in the technology and engineering sectors, which is essential for Tesla's R & D and manufacturing operations. The new headquarters in Austin plays a central role in global decision - making. It sets the long - term goals and strategies for Tesla's global expansion, product development, and market penetration.

Tesla Corporate Structure and Global Office Locations

Overview of Global Presence

Tesla has a vast international footprint. It operates in multiple key regions around the globe, including North America, Europe, and the Asia - Pacific region. This global presence allows Tesla to tap into different markets, benefit from local resources, and adapt to regional customer preferences.

Major Global Offices by Region

North America Offices: Besides the headquarters in Austin, Tesla has significant operations in California. The Fremont Factory in California is one of Tesla's major manufacturing facilities. It produces a large number of Tesla vehicles, including the Model 3 and Model Y. There are also offices for sales, marketing, and customer service in various cities across the United States and Canada.

Europe Offices: In Europe, Tesla has a Gigafactory in Berlin - Brandenburg. This factory is responsible for manufacturing vehicles for the European market. It also has offices in major European cities like London, Paris, and Amsterdam for sales, distribution, and after - sales support.

Asia - Pacific Offices: Tesla has a strong presence in the Asia - Pacific region. The Gigafactory Shanghai in China is a major manufacturing base. It not only serves the Chinese market but also exports vehicles to other Asian countries. There are also offices in Tokyo, Seoul, and Sydney for sales and customer service.

Other Regions: In Latin America, Tesla has a growing presence, with sales offices in countries like Brazil and Mexico. In the Middle East, offices in Dubai and Riyadh support the company's operations in the region. In Africa, although the presence is relatively smaller, there are initial steps being taken with sales and marketing efforts in some countries.
